ITN Clinical Specimen Repository

Location: McKesson BioServices, Rockville, MD

Overview | Resources

Overview

The ITN has established a Clinical Specimen Repository to house all specimens from its clinical trials. Operated by McKesson BioServices, the repository provides storage and long term archiving of:

  • frozen pe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MC’s)
  • serum
  • plasma
  • whole blood
  • RNA
  • DNA
  • tissue

Processing of nucleic acids (both RNA and DNA) from whole blood is performed on-site at the repository according to strict quality-control procedures and standardized protocols developed by the ITN. With careful procedures, the ITN has been able to achieve very high quality RNA and high molecular weight DNA preps.

Specimen Collection and Tracking: All ITN clinical sites are provided with pre-labeled collection tubes as well as pre-labeled tubes for specimens that have been processed at the sites. Standardized collection and processing procedures are used throughout all sites. Samples are bar-coded prior to shipping to the Repository for privacy and tracking purposes, where they are processed and routed to appropriate core facilities for performance of requested assays. Any remaining samples are placed in storage in the facility.
